If you experience handpiece failure with your W&H Elcomed Control Unit Model SA-310, here are some steps you can take:

  1. Check for obvious signs of damage: Check the handpiece for any obvious signs of damage such as cracks, dents, or missing parts. If you notice any damage, do not attempt to use the handpiece and contact the manufacturer or a qualified technician for assistance.

  2. Check the connections: Ensure that the handpiece is properly connected to the device and that the connections are clean and free of debris. A loose or dirty connection can cause the handpiece to malfunction.

  3. Replace the handpiece: If the handpiece is damaged beyond repair or if it cannot be fixed, it may need to be replaced. Contact the manufacturer or a qualified technician to order a replacement handpiece.

  4. Have the handpiece serviced: Regular servicing and maintenance of the handpiece can help prevent failure and prolong its lifespan. Contact the manufacturer or a qualified technician to have the handpiece serviced at regular intervals.

It's important to address handpiece failure promptly to prevent further damage to the device and ensure that it is functioning properly for future use.
